Output 42ab7c9045aed098ea23d21da8d2e6997b701d970152680420856a043fe1030e:0

value
15676277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e17182e8e3b7e99525472f198289eefd5d92b629 OP_EQUAL
address
MUTCFVxJuw6C1Qec2JR4UKFuke3oNqtpq4
transaction
42ab7c9045aed098ea23d21da8d2e6997b701d970152680420856a043fe1030e
spent
true